首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我想通过js添加带有动态数据的动态列表

通过js添加带有动态数据的动态列表可以通过以下步骤实现:

  1. HTML结构:首先,在HTML中创建一个列表容器,例如使用<ul>标签表示无序列表或<ol>标签表示有序列表。给列表容器添加一个唯一的ID,以便在JavaScript中引用它。
代码语言:html
复制
<ul id="dynamic-list"></ul>
  1. JavaScript代码:使用JavaScript来动态添加列表项。可以通过以下步骤完成:

a. 获取列表容器的引用:使用document.getElementById()方法获取列表容器的引用。

代码语言:javascript
复制

var listContainer = document.getElementById("dynamic-list");

代码语言:txt
复制

b. 创建列表项:使用document.createElement()方法创建列表项元素,例如使用<li>标签表示列表项。

代码语言:javascript
复制

var listItem = document.createElement("li");

代码语言:txt
复制

c. 添加动态数据:使用document.createTextNode()方法创建包含动态数据的文本节点,并将其添加到列表项中。

代码语言:javascript
复制

var dynamicData = "动态数据"; // 替换为实际的动态数据

var textNode = document.createTextNode(dynamicData);

listItem.appendChild(textNode);

代码语言:txt
复制

d. 将列表项添加到列表容器中:使用appendChild()方法将列表项添加到列表容器中。

代码语言:javascript
复制

listContainer.appendChild(listItem);

代码语言:txt
复制
  1. 完整示例代码:
代码语言:html
复制
<!DOCTYPE html>
<html>
<head>
  <title>动态列表示例</title>
</head>
<body>
  <ul id="dynamic-list"></ul>

  <script>
    var listContainer = document.getElementById("dynamic-list");
    var dynamicData = ["动态数据1", "动态数据2", "动态数据3"]; // 替换为实际的动态数据数组

    dynamicData.forEach(function(data) {
      var listItem = document.createElement("li");
      var textNode = document.createTextNode(data);
      listItem.appendChild(textNode);
      listContainer.appendChild(listItem);
    });
  </script>
</body>
</html>

这样,通过JavaScript动态添加带有动态数据的动态列表就完成了。可以根据实际需求修改动态数据的来源和展示方式。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

6分39秒

day05_99_尚硅谷_硅谷p2p金融_热门理财中动态的添加流式布局数据

34秒

动态环境下机器人运动规划与控制有移动障碍物的无人机动画

5分33秒

065.go切片的定义

53秒

动态环境下机器人运动规划与控制有移动障碍物的无人机动画2

55秒

无人机网页UI设计案例,wordpress主题制作案例分享

1时0分

快速创建动态交互数据分析报告

2分8秒

Sovit2D数据驱动动画Web组态界面开发示例

5分59秒

069.go切片的遍历

15分24秒

sqlops自动审核平台

12分26秒

AJAX教程-01-全局刷新和局部刷新【动力节点】

10分57秒

AJAX教程-04-ajax概念

9分48秒

AJAX教程-06-创建异步对象的步骤第二部分

领券